Citrus Junos Seed Oil

What does Citrus Junos Seed Oil do in a cosmetic formula?

This ingredient functions primarily as an emollient and skin-conditioning lipid, adding slip, softness, and a light occlusive layer to creams, oils, balms, and hair products.

Is Citrus Junos Seed Oil clean?

This ingredient generally has a clean-beauty-friendly profile as a nonvolatile plant lipid with low sensitization concern. The main caveat is freshness, since highly unsaturated oils can oxidize and develop odor or irritation potential over time.

Is Citrus Junos Seed Oil sustainable?

This material is plant-derived, renewable, and biodegradable, and it may be sourced from seeds left over from fruit processing. Its sustainability profile depends on agricultural practices, extraction efficiency, and whether the supply chain uses certified organic or responsibly managed crops.

Is Citrus Junos Seed Oil COSMOS-approved?

It is generally permitted under COSMOS-natural and COSMOS-organic standards when produced by allowed physical extraction methods, with organic certification needed for organic positioning. It fits Green Chemistry well because it is renewable, biodegradable, and can be processed without high-concern solvents.

How does Citrus Junos Seed Oil work chemically?

This material is a triglyceride-rich fixed oil, typically made up of fatty acid esters with a high proportion of unsaturated residues such as linoleic and oleic fractions. It is usually used in the oil phase around 1 to 20%, is not meaningfully pH-dependent, and benefits from antioxidants and air-limiting packaging to slow oxidation.
